Which device is used to prevent backflow in piping systems?

Explanation:
Preventing backflow is about keeping fluid moving in one direction so contaminants from downstream can’t be drawn back into the clean supply. The device used to achieve this is the backflow preventer. It is designed to block reverse flow, protecting the water supply by responding to pressure changes that could cause siphoning or backflow. Depending on the system, backflow prevention can involve different mechanisms, such as checks, relief valves, or air gaps, but the common purpose is to stop any reverse movement of water. A pressure gauge, by contrast, only measures pressure and doesn’t stop backflow. Ammonia vapors near connections describe a hazard or leak condition, not a prevention device. Misting water isn’t a backflow control mechanism either.
